WHERE WILL THEY GO?: Johnny Cueto | Zack Greinke | David Price Coming off a 2015 season in which he was 13-8 with a 3.13 ERA and 1.04 WHIP in 181 innings for the AL East champions, Estrada, 32, has these options: — Accept the one-year, $15.8 million qualifying offer and plan on being a free agent next year. — Reject the qualifying offer and hit the open market this offseason, though any team that signs him will owe the Blue Jays draft-pick compensation, which could limit his marketability....
